How Much is Tuition at Colleges Near Desert Hot Springs, California That Offer Computer Science Bachelor's Degrees?
According to 2023 data from Lightcast™, the average cost of in-state undergraduate degree tuition and fees at colleges and universities near Desert Hot Springs, California has been increasing over the past five years. In 2023, the average annual cost of tuition and fees for the 10 schools near Desert Hot Springs was $34,594. That represents a 11% increase since 2019.

Tuition Costs by School Type Near Desert Hot Springs, California
There are at least 10 schools serving Desert Hot Springs, California. Of those schools, 6 are 4-year private nonprofit schools, 0 are 4-year private for-profit schools, and 2 are 4-year public schools, based on information collected by the U.S. College Scorecard. There are at least 6 4-year private nonprofit institutions serving Desert Hot Springs, California. The average tuition among those schools in 2022-23 was $47,988, which represents a 4% increase from the previous year.

There are at least 2 4-year public institutions serving Desert Hot Springs, California. The average tuition among those schools in 2022-23 was $9,860, which represents a 2% increase from the previous year.
